A current Leigh Miners Rangers player will lift the Trophy at the Engage Super League Grand Final staged at Old Trafford on October 8th.

Corporal Garry Dunn has been chosen to march the Trophy onto the Old Trafford pitch in recognition of his long service to the Armed Forces and RAF Rugby League. Garry who has played at Leigh Miners Rangers since the age of 6 regularly travels from his Northampton base to play for the open age sides.

A member of RAF Rugby League National squad, he was selected to represent the Great Britain Armed Forces in the Forces World Cup beating Australia in the final at the famous Sydney Footbal Stadium.

Garry said “It’s fantastic to be recognised in your sport and I’m really looking forward to enjoying the whole occasion”.

The club would also like to congratulate Garry on his achievements and hope he has a memorable day.
